Key Street Insights
Preston Street is a residential street with 54 addresses.
It ranks as the 355th largest and 55th most expensive of the 437 streets in the EX1 area. The most common property type is a mid-century flat built between 1936 and 1979.
The street contains a total of 54 properties: 10 houses, 36 flats and 8 other properties.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ale on Preston Street sold for £195,000 on 4th July 2025. Since then prices are up an average of 1.6%.
The current average value in the street is £195,820.
The Preston Street Sales Market has increased by 22.9% over the last 10 years.
